    I am currently trying to write my own EDM book. Learning from what you told me about EDM structure, like the breaks, drops, and risers, I made my own schema on a 1995 EDM hit that comes from house music. Like "The Animals", obviously you cannot release the video's audio because you do not want to end up being copyright-struck on RUclips, so here is my idea on the structure - This song is "Push The Feeling On" by Nightcrawlers.
    The numbers on the left indicate bar numbers for the song.
    INTRO AND FIRST DROP
    1-4 - drums only
    5-20 - FIRST DROP (everything comes in but no vocals yet)
    BREAK
    21-24 - Verse 1 (break); vocals finally come in as drums drop out
    SECOND DROP
    25-32 - Continuation of Verse 1 as drums come in with vocals
    33-40 - Continuation of Verse 1 as before
    41-48 - Voice drops out and sax comes in
    49-56 - synth plays, sax track drops out
    57-64 - voice comes back as before; Verse 2, with bass, synth and drums added
    2ND BREAK
    65-80 - new material as the vocals continue
    FALSE THIRD DROP
    81-84 - this drop is varied in note structure, unlike the first or second drops
    TRUE THIRD DROP
    85-88 - voice comes in as well as everything
    89-92 - continuation of drop as voice drops out and sax and drums plays
    93-100 - continuation of drop as sax plays and drums drop out
    101-104 - Drums only
    FOURTH DROP
    105-112 - voice does not sing yet here
    113-120 - voice comes in as well as the other instrumental tracks
    121-136 - Almost the same as mm. 113-120
    137-148 - Voice drops out, both synths (lead and backing) play
    149-152 - No drums except the hi-hat is played, synths plays,
    153-156 - Drums come in here
    157-162 - Drums and vocal loop
    FIFTH DROP
    163-170 - True drop begins
    171-174 - Almost as before……
    OUTRO
    175-198 - Looping beats continue as before, with fragments of the drop theme, and in the last
    measures, they all fade out.

    @TrueGritProductions 2 года назад +1

    This was good, I appreciate pointing out the details on the hi hat coming in 2nd half of drop as well as counter melodies on final repeat of 2nd drop. However I have to disagree with your decision to make your first drop as long as it was. It should have been half the length you had it. As you can see in Garrix's song his first drop is full length and his second drop is 1.5x length. I think to maintain pacing you have to be careful to introduce the 2nd verse/break as quickly as you can and don't hold the listener hostage in a song section that's too long too early.
